How they compare
Poland currently reports 18.1% against 11.8% in Belarus, a difference of 6.3%.
That makes Poland's figure about 1.5 times Belarus's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 8 shared years of data; in 2008 it was Belarus ahead.
Belarus ranks 5th and Poland ranks 2nd of 35 countries.
Belarus has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Belarus | Poland |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 6.8% | 6.4% | 0.4% | Belarus |
| 2010s | 13.5% | 9.4% | 4.1% | Belarus |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
